Record and development:
Internet poker surfaced in belated 1990s because of advancements in technology together with internet. Initial internet poker room, earth Poker, premiered in 1998, attracting a tiny but passionate community. But was in the first 2000s that on-line watch free poker videos practiced exponential development, mostly due to the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.

Recognition and Accessibility:
One of the most significant reasons behind the enormous rise in popularity of internet poker is its ease of access. People can log on to their favorite on-line poker systems anytime, from anywhere, utilizing their computers or cellular devices. This convenience features attracted a varied player base, including leisure people to specialists, leading to the fast growth of on-line poker.

Features of On-line Poker:
Internet poker provides several benefits over traditional brick-and-mortar gambling enterprises. Firstly, it offers a broader range of game choices, including numerous poker alternatives and stakes, providing to the preferences and spending plans of types of people. In addition, internet poker rooms are available 24/7, eliminating the constraints of real casino operating hours. Additionally, on line platforms frequently provide appealing incentives, commitment programs, and also the capability to play multiple tables at the same time, boosting the overall video gaming experience.
